1 16 oz loaf frozen bread dough or sweet roll dough, thawed (I'm sure you could make up some dough too in your bread machine)1 tbsp margarine or butter, melted
1 tbsp sugar
1 tsp cinnamon
1/2 cup powdered sugar
1/4 tsp finely shredded orange peel
3-4 tsp orange juice
Directions:
On a floured surface, roll dough into a 12 x 8 rectangle. Brush dough with melted butter; sprinkle evenly with sugar and cinnamon. Roll up dough, beginning from a long side. Seal seam. Slice into 12 1-inch thick pieces. Spray a round bakign dish with nonstick spray. Place rolls in pan, cut sides down. Cover and let rise in a warm place until nearly double, about 30-60 minutes. Bake at 375 for 20-25 minutes. Cool slightly in pan on wire rack; remove from pan.For glaze, in a small bowl stir together the powdered sugar, orange peel and enough orange juice to make of drizzling consistency. Drizzle over warm rolls. Serve warm.
